Message type: E = Error
Message class: CRM_DAM_LI_MSG - Legal Information Messages
Message number: 012
Message text: Deletion aborted because selected &1 has a relation to a digital asset

- Deletion aborted because selected &1 has a relation to a digital asset ?The SAP error message CRM_DAM_LI_MSG012 indicates that a deletion operation has been aborted because the selected object (denoted by &1) has a relationship with a digital asset. This typically occurs in the context of SAP Customer Relationship Management (CRM) and Digital Asset Management (DAM) modules, where certain objects cannot be deleted if they are still linked to other entities.
Cause:
The error arises when you attempt to delete an object (like a marketing campaign, document, or any other entity) that is still associated with a digital asset. The system enforces referential integrity, meaning that it prevents the deletion of an object that is still in use or linked to other objects to avoid data inconsistency.
Solution:
To resolve this error, you can follow these steps:
Identify the Relationship: Determine which digital asset is linked to the object you are trying to delete. You can do this by checking the relationships or dependencies of the object in the SAP system.
Remove the Relationship: Once you have identified the linked digital asset, you need to remove the relationship. This can typically be done through the following steps:
- Navigate to the object in question.
- Access the relationships or links section.
- Delete or unlink the digital asset from the object.
Re-attempt Deletion: After successfully removing the relationship, try to delete the object again. The deletion should now proceed without errors.
Check for Other Dependencies: If the error persists, ensure that there are no other dependencies or relationships that might be preventing the deletion. You may need to check for other linked objects or assets.
